Terminal 1 Mumbai Airport: A Guide for Travelers

Terminal 1 Mumbai Airport,  also known as Santacruz Airport,  is thе domеstic tеrminal of thе Chhatrapati Shivaji Maharaj Intеrnational Airport (CSMIA).  It sеrvеs flights to and from various dеstinations within India,  such as Dеlhi,  Bangalorе,  Chеnnai,  Kolkata,  Hydеrabad,  Goa,  and morе.  Terminal 1 mumbai airport, is one of thе busiеst and most modern tеrminals in India, offering a range of facilitiеs and sеrvicеs to travеlеrs.

How to get to Terminal 1 from different parts of Mumbai?

Terminal 1 Mumbai Airport is located in Santacruz East, about 25 kilometers from the city center. There are several ways to get to Terminal 1 of Mumbai Airport from different parts of Mumbai, depending on your budget, time, and convenience.

  • By taxi: This is the easiest and fastest way to get to Terminal 1, but also the most expensive. You can book a prepaid taxi at the airport or use an app-based service like Ola or Uber. The fare will depend on the distance, traffic, and time of day. It can range from Rs. 300 to Rs. 800 or more.

  • By bus Mumbai terminal 1: This is the cheapest way to get to Terminal 1, but also the slowest and least comfortable. You can take a public bus operated by BEST (Brihanmumbai Electric Supply & Transport) or a private bus run by Neeta Travels or Purple Bus. The bus fare will vary from Rs. 20 to Rs. 200 or more depending on the route and type of bus. You can check the bus schedules and routes online or at the bus stops.

  • Terminal 1 mumbai airport nearest railway station This is a convenient way to get to Terminal 1 mumbai airport if you are coming from nearby areas like Bandra, Andheri, or Vile Parle. You can take a local train on the Western Line or the Harbour Line and get off at Santacruz Station or Vile Parle Station respectively. From there, you can take a rickshaw or a taxi to reach Terminal 1 Mumbai Airport in about 10 minutes. The train fare will be around Rs. 10 to Rs. 20.

Mumbai Terminal 1 Facilities and Services

Terminal 1 Mumbai Airport is a modern and well-equipped terminal that offers a range of facilities and services to make your travel experience more comfortable and enjoyable. Here are some of the main ones:

Check-in and Security

Terminal 1 Mumbai Airport has four levels: Level 1 for arrivals, Level 2 for departures, Level 3 for security checks, and Level 4 for boarding gates. There are 72 check-in counters and 10 self-check-in kiosks at Level 2. You can also use the web check-in or mobile check-in options offered by your airline to save time and hassle.

There are two security check areas at Level 3: one for domestic flights and one for international flights. You will need to show your boarding pass and a valid photo ID to enter the security check area.

You will also need to follow the rules and regulations regarding the items you can carry in your hand baggage and checked baggage. You can find more information about this on the CSMIA website or on your airline’s website.

Baggage Services

Terminal 1 Mumbai Airport has a baggage handling system that can handle up to 6,000 bags per hour. There are six baggage reclaim belts at Level 1 for arrivals: four for domestic flights and two for international flights. There are also baggage wrapping machines, trolleys, porters, and lockers available at the terminal.

If you have excess baggage or oversized baggage, you will need to pay extra charges as per your airline’s policy. You can also use the courier service or the cargo service offered by some airlines to send your baggage to your destination.

If you have lost or damaged baggage, you will need to contact your airline’s baggage service desk or the airport’s lost and found office at Level 1.

Lounges and Restaurants

Terminal 1 Mumbai Airport has two lounges where you can relax and enjoy some snacks and drinks before your flight: the Travel Club Lounge and the Loyalty Lounge. Both lounges are located at Level 4 near Gate A7. You can access these lounges by paying a fee or by using your credit card or loyalty program membership.

Terminal 1 Mumbai Airport also has a variety of restaurants, cafes, and kiosks where you can grab a bite or a drink. Some of the popular ones are Cafe Coffee Day, KFC, Subway, Pizza Hut, Baskin Robbins, Starbucks, Chai Point, Idli.com, and Wow Momo. You can find these outlets at different levels of the terminal.

Other Amenities in Mumbai airport terminal 1

Terminal 1 has some other amenities that you may find useful during your travel. These include:

  • Free Wi-Fi: You can connect to the free Wi-Fi service offered by CSMIA by registering with your mobile number or email ID.
  • ATMs: You can withdraw cash from any of the ATMs located at different levels of the terminal.
  • Currency Exchange: You can exchange your foreign currency for Indian rupees or vice versa at any of the currency exchange counters located at different levels of the terminal.
  • Medical Services: You can avail of medical services in case of any emergency or illness at the medical center located at Level 2 near Gate A2.
  • Prayer Room: You can use the prayer room located at Level 4 near Gate A7 if you want to perform your religious rituals.
  • Smoking Room: You can use the smoking room located at Level 4 near Gate A8 if you want to smoke.
  • Baby Care Room: You can use the baby care room located on Level 2 near Gate A2 if you want to change or feed your baby.
  • Wheelchair Assistance: You can request wheelchair assistance from your airline or from the airport staff if you have any mobility issues.

is there a visitor area in terminal 1 of mumbai airport?

Yеs, thеrе is a visitor arеa in Tеrminal 1 of Mumbai Airport. It is locatеd on Lеvеl 2, Arrivals, East Sidе. Thе visitor arеa is opеn from 6:00 AM to 10:00 PM, and thе chargеs for еntry arе Rs. 100/- pеr pеrson.

what types of cards are accepted at the lounge of mumbai airport terminal 1?

Thе Oasis Loungе at Mumbai Airport Tеrminal 1 accеpts thе following cards HDFC Bank Visa Infinitе, Signaturе, and Corporatе crеdit cards, Yеs Bank Rupay crеdit cards, Amеrican Exprеss Platinum Card, Dinеrs Club Black Card, Priority Pass, LoungеKеy Thе loungе also accеpts cash for еntry, but thе pricе is highеr than if you usе a crеdit card. For cash, thе pricе of thе loungе accеss is INR 600 to INR 800, dеpеnding on thе timе of thе day you gain accеss. Brеakfast, High Tеa, and Midnight Hours will bе INR 600, and lunch and dinnеr hours will bе for INR 800.
